网络应用 · 23 10 月, 2025

CDN多节点调度揭秘:智能策略如何提升性能与可靠性

在全球互联网服务愈发依赖分布式架构的今天,CDN(内容分发网络)多节点调度已经成为提升网站性能与可靠性的关键技术。本文将从技术原理、应用场景、优势对比及选购建议等方面,深入解析多节点调度的实现机制与常见策略,帮助站长、企业用户与开发者在部署香港服务器、美国服务器或其他海外服务器时,做出更理性的架构选择。

多节点调度的基本原理

多节点调度的核心目标是将用户请求智能分配到最合适的边缘节点或中转节点,从而降低延迟、提高吞吐和增强可用性。常见的调度维度包括地理位置、网络延迟(RTT)、带宽、节点负载、健康状态及成本策略。

调度层级与常用技术

  • DNS 轮询与地理DNS(GeoDNS):通过解析服务返回不同的IP,按地域或策略指向最佳节点。优点是部署简单,兼容性好;缺点是受DNS缓存生效时间(TTL)影响,故障切换不够及时。
  • Anycast BGP:多个物理节点宣告同一IP地址,通过BGP路由将流量引导到网络路径最短的节点,常用于全球负载均衡与DDoS缓解。Anycast 对于静态路由决策非常高效,但对节点内部负载均衡能力有限。
  • 应用层智能调度(HTTP重定向/302、CSRD、SNI分流):通过应用逻辑判断并重定向请求到目标节点,适合会话/用户粘性的控制与复杂策略实现,但会引入额外一次往返。
  • 边缘负载均衡与反向代理:在边缘节点运行智能代理(如NGINX、Envoy)进行上游选择、健康检查与请求转发,支持连接复用、TLS终止和会话保持。
  • 客户端测量与主动探测:通过主动探测(heartbeat)或客户端上报指标实现更细粒度的调度决策,尤其在移动网络、跨境访问(例如香港VPS 到日本服务器或韩国服务器)中效果明显。

智能调度策略详解

调度策略直接决定用户体验和资源利用效率。下面列举几类常见且实用的策略:

基于延迟/带宽的选择

通过汇总来自多个探针或真实用户的 RTT、丢包率和可用带宽数据,动态将请求导向延迟最低或带宽最富余的节点。对于视频分发或大文件下载,这类策略能显著提升吞吐。实现时通常需要配合连接复用和长连接保持,减少TCP握手与TLS开销。

权重与流量抽样

在峰值期或部分节点进行灰度更新时,可以按权重分配流量,支持逐步扩容与A/B测试。权重可基于节点CPU、带宽价格(如使用美国VPS或新加坡服务器费用差异)与SLA自动调整。

健康检查与自动回退

健康检查分为被动(基于请求失败率)与主动(定期HTTP/HTTPS探测、端口检测)。当检测到节点异常时,调度系统应能快速剔除并把流量切至健康节点,最大化可用性。

地理与法律合规策略

部分业务需要将数据留在特定区域(如使用香港服务器处理香港用户数据),这时调度需要结合地理规则和合规策略,保证流量不越界,同时兼顾性能。

应用场景与实践案例

多节点调度适用于广泛场景,从静态内容加速到云原生微服务的边缘部署:

  • 静态资源 CDN:针对网站静态文件(JS/CSS/图片)使用Anycast 与边缘缓存,结合低TTL的GeoDNS实现快速切换。
  • 视频直播与点播:结合延迟导向策略与就近回源(origin pull),并在高并发时使用流量权重策略分散压力。
  • 跨境电商与多语言站点:根据用户地理、语言及结算区域进行路由,必要时将会话粘性维持在特定区域服务器,如日本服务器或韩国服务器。
  • 企业SaaS 与API网关:使用智能反向代理做会话保持、熔断及回退,配合全局流量调度实现高可用API 接入。

多节点调度带来的优势与权衡

合理的调度能带来多方面收益,但也有实现成本与复杂度:

主要优势

  • 显著降低延迟:将请求路由到网络拓扑或物理上更接近的节点。
  • 提高可用性和容错性:节点故障时可快速切换,避免单点失效。
  • 弹性扩展与成本优化:可按流量分配到不同价格的节点(例如香港VPS、美国VPS或更便宜的海外服务器),实现成本-性能平衡。
  • 合规与本地化:支持数据驻留与定向流量控制,满足地域合规需求。

实现时的权衡

  • DNS层面的快速调整受限于TTL和缓存;
  • Anycast 对于会话型应用(需要上游会话保持)支持有限;
  • 应用层智能调度可能引入额外的网络跳数与复杂性;
  • 全球探针和实时监控带来运维成本,尤其是在多云或多运营商场景中。

选购与部署建议

针对不同需求,下面给出选购与部署要点,帮助在选择香港服务器、美国服务器或其它区域资源时做决策:

明确业务优先级

首先确定关键指标,是延迟敏感(实时通信、游戏)、带宽敏感(视频、文件分发)还是合规优先(金融、医疗)。延迟敏感场景优先选择Anycast与就近节点;合规场景优先选择指定区域节点,如日本服务器或韩国服务器。

混合策略优于单一方案

推荐采用多种调度手段组合:Anycast 做全球入口,GeoDNS 做地域分流,应用层或边缘代理做会话与健康管理。这样在可用性、性能与可控性之间取得平衡。

关注指标与监控体系

部署必须伴随完善的监控:RTT、丢包、连接建立时间、TLS握手时间、缓存命中率、回源带宽等。同时应配置告警和自动化回退策略,确保异常时能快速隔离问题。

测试与演练

多节点调度依赖于真实网络表现,建议在上线前进行大规模灰度与故障演练(chaos testing),验证DNS切换、BGP收敛、节点剔除与回源行为。

总结

CDN 多节点调度是提升全球用户访问体验与系统可靠性的关键技术。通过结合DNS、Anycast、应用层调度和实时探测等手段,可以在延迟、吞吐、可用性与成本之间做出平衡。对于希望在亚太或全球布局的站长与企业,合理选用包括香港服务器、美国服务器、香港VPS、美国VPS、日本服务器、韩国服务器、新加坡服务器等节点,并建立完善的监控与回退机制,将显著提升服务质量与运营稳定性。

如需评估或部署海外服务器资源,可以参考 Server.HK 的产品与方案,了解不同节点的配置与价格:香港服务器 / 海外服务器 列表。更多信息与域名注册服务请访问 Server.HK